Everything You Need To Know About Silicon Sealants
silicon sealants are a versatile and essential product used in construction, plumbing, and various other industries. They are known for their flexibility, durability, and ability to create a watertight seal. In this article, we will take a closer look at silicon sealants, their uses, benefits, and how to choose the right one for your project.
silicon sealants, also known as silicone caulks, are made from a combination of silicone polymers, fillers, and other additives. They come in various forms, including cartridges, tubes, and strips, and are available in different colors to match various surfaces. silicon sealants are used for sealing gaps, joints, and seams in a wide range of applications, from sealing windows and doors to sealing plumbing fixtures and automotive components.
One of the key benefits of silicon sealants is their flexibility. Unlike other types of sealants, silicon sealants can withstand extreme temperatures, making them suitable for both indoor and outdoor applications. They can also withstand exposure to UV rays, water, and chemicals without degrading. This makes silicon sealants an excellent choice for sealing joints and seams that are subject to movement, such as expansion joints in buildings and bridges.
In addition to flexibility, silicon sealants are also known for their durability. Once cured, silicon sealants create a long-lasting seal that is resistant to cracking, peeling, and shrinking. This makes them ideal for high-traffic areas or areas exposed to harsh weather conditions. Silicon sealants also offer excellent adhesion to a wide range of substrates, including glass, metal, plastic, and wood, making them versatile and easy to use in various applications.
When choosing a silicon sealant for your project, it is essential to consider several factors. First, consider the type of substrate you will be sealing. Some silicon sealants are specifically formulated for certain surfaces, such as glass or metal. Make sure to choose a sealant that is compatible with the substrate to ensure proper adhesion and long-term performance.
Next, consider the type of application. Some silicon sealants are designed for general-purpose sealing, while others are specialized for specific applications, such as high-temperature or high-pressure environments. Make sure to choose a sealant that meets the requirements of your project to ensure optimal performance.
It is also important to consider the curing time and temperature of the silicon sealant. Some sealants cure quickly at room temperature, while others may require heat or moisture for proper curing. Make sure to follow the manufacturer’s instructions for proper application and curing to ensure a strong and durable seal.
In addition to choosing the right silicon sealant, proper surface preparation is crucial for achieving a successful seal. Before applying the sealant, clean the surface thoroughly to remove dirt, dust, grease, and other contaminants. Use a primer if necessary to promote adhesion and ensure proper bonding between the sealant and the substrate.
Once the surface is clean and dry, apply the silicon sealant using a caulk gun or other dispensing tool. Be sure to fill the joint or gap completely with the sealant, smoothing it out with a putty knife or finger to create a neat finish. Allow the sealant to cure according to the manufacturer’s instructions before exposing it to water or other elements.
